CANCER IMMUNOTHERAPY

Rewiring regulatory T cells for tumour killing

In mouse models of cancer, the inhibition of a set of regulatory proteins improves checkpoint-blockade therapy by causing regulatory T cells to produce the cytokine interferon-γ.
